Ambassador of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) Nawaf Bin Saeed Al-Maliki Friday called on National Security Adviser Dr Moeed Yusuf and said the Kingdom was committed to support Pakistan for becoming a prosperous and stable country. Both the dignitaries discussed important regional and global issues during the meeting, said a news release. The Saudi envoy and NSA stressed the importance of working together for the benefit and interests of both the countries. APP
